MEANINGful Monday: Burl

Burl:
An abnormal growth on a tree commonly found in the form of a rounded outgrowth on a tree trunk or branch that is filled with small knots from dormant buds. Burls yield a very decorative and highly grained wood, and are valued by artisans for their beauty and rarity. Also known as burs, or burrs, in the UK. {1970's Milo Baughman burled olivewood, marble & chrome buffet}
